Crawford Nails Down 5-4 Victory for Fisher Cats

Published on July 26, 2011 under Eastern League (EL1)
New Hampshire Fisher Cats News Release


(New Britain, CT)-Evan Crawford retired all six men he faced with four strikeouts to nail down a 5-4 win for the Fisher Cats on Tuesday night at New Britain Stadium. It was the first save of the season for the 24-year old southpaw.

After the Rock Cats took a 1-0 lead on Michael Hollimon's homer to lead off the bottom of the first inning, John Tolisano (2-for-4, HR, 2B, 2 RBI) put the Fisher Cats (56-46) up with a two-run shot off losing pitcher Deinys Suarez (1-5) in the second.

In the top of the fifth inning, Justin Jackson (2-for-4, R) singled and Jonathan Diaz singled with both runners moving up when the ball hopped past right fielder Chris Parmelee for an error. Anthony Gose walked to load the bases. Mike McDade (2-for-5, RBI) grounded out as Jackson scored to make it 3-1. Diaz and Gose both scored on a wild pitch to put the Fisher Cats up by four runs.

The Rock Cats (52-49) rallied in the sixth inning. Nate Hanson doubled, ending the night for winning pitcher and New Hampshire starter B. J. LaMura (5-4). Joe Benson singled off reliever Rey Gonzalez to make it 5-2. Yangervis Solarte followed with a single, Jair Fernandez singled to make it 5-3 and Deibinson Romero followed with an RBI double. After an intentional walk to mark Dolenc, Chris Cates flied to Justin Jackson in left, who then gunned down Fernandez trying to score the tying run for an inning-ending double play.

LaMura worked five innings, allowing two runs on four hits. He walked three and struck out four to win his first start since May 26. Crawford took over in the eighth and struck out the side. He also set down New Britain in order in the ninth to preserve the win.
